Protective device for strong current construction
Technical Field
The utility model relates to the technical field of protection tools for strong current construction, in particular to a protection device for strong current construction.
Background
When strong current construction operation is carried out, because the construction site is provided with a certain danger, in order to avoid injury to other people or constructors by other people due to the fact that the other people are in or other bad operations, a protection device which surrounds a closed ring is usually arranged at a certain distance around the construction site, the protection device is utilized to play a role in warning, and irrelevant people are prevented from entering;
the utility model patent with the authorized bulletin number of CN217949973U discloses a protection device for strong electric construction, which comprises a first upright post, wherein the right end of the first upright post is fixedly connected with a first rotating block, the rear end of the first upright post is fixedly connected with a third rotating block, the first rotating block is rotatably connected with a first protection plate, a first shrinkage plate is slidably connected with the first protection plate, and the first shrinkage plate is fixedly connected with a folding device;
although this technical scheme has simple structure, only needs simple operation just can reach the effect to the protection of electric power construction field, but this technical scheme is when specifically using, all is that the guard plate encloses into the ring shape and blocks the protection operation, because the volume of guard plate is great relatively, and has certain weight, very inconvenient when carrying, especially when the quantity of the guard plate that needs is great, bring inconvenience for carrying and transport more, also bring inconvenience for setting up the operation simultaneously, influence and expand arrangement efficiency, bring inconvenience for the user. In view of this, we propose a protection device for heavy-current construction.

Referring to fig. 1-5, the present utility model provides a technical solution: the utility model provides a protector for strong current construction, includes a plurality of supporting component 1 that are vertical form setting, and supporting component 1 comprises vertical pole 10 that is vertical form setting and the supporting disk 11 of fixed mounting in vertical pole 10 bottom, and supporting disk 11 is used for through fastening bolt fixed mounting on external ground, after fixing supporting disk 11, can guarantee that vertical pole 10 is stable to be vertical form and place;
specifically, two clamping seats 12 which are symmetrical with each other up and down are fixedly arranged on the vertical rod 10, a protection surrounding assembly 2 is arranged among the plurality of vertical rods 10, the protection surrounding assembly 2 comprises a surrounding rod 20, a protection belt 22 is wound on the surrounding rod 20, one tail end of the protection belt 22 is fixedly arranged on the surrounding rod 20, two clamping blocks 23 which are symmetrical with each other up and down are fixedly arranged at the other tail end of the protection belt 22, the clamping blocks 23 are matched with the clamping seats 12 in a clamping manner, specifically, a clamping groove 121 with a T-shaped cross section is arranged in the clamping seat 12, the bottom of the clamping groove 121 is not communicated with the outside, and the clamping blocks 23 are positioned in the clamping groove 121 and are matched with the clamping groove 121 in a clamping manner, so that the limiting and fixing operation of the clamping blocks 23 is facilitated; and the size of the clamping block 23 is matched with the size of the clamping groove 121, so that the clamping block 23 can be stably clamped into the clamping groove 121, and the end part of the protection belt 22 is fixed.
The utility model is applied to strong current construction operation, has the advantages of convenient carrying, installation and use, is convenient to detach and store, and brings convenience to operators of strong current construction.
In this embodiment, the bottom rod body of the vertical rod 10 is fixedly provided with a fixing bump 13, the end of the fixing bump 13 is fixedly provided with a supporting sleeve 14, a rectangular groove 141 with the top communicated with the outside is arranged in the supporting sleeve 14, two ends of the surrounding rod 20 are fixedly provided with rectangular bumps 21, and the rectangular bumps 21 are positioned in the rectangular groove 141 and are in plug-in fit with the rectangular groove 141, so that the lower rectangular bumps 21 are conveniently supported.
Further, still be provided with the cover on one of them vertical pole 10 and establish the spacing subassembly 3 on the rectangle lug 21 that is located the top, spacing subassembly 3 is established on vertical pole 10 and with vertical pole 10 between sliding connection's lantern ring 30 including the cover, the terminal fixed mounting of lantern ring 30 has connecting rod 31, the terminal fixed mounting of connecting rod 31 has rectangle stop collar 32, rectangle stop collar 32 cover is established on the rectangle lug 21 that is located the top for make encircle pole 20 and be vertical form and put, be convenient for carry out spacing operation to encircling pole 20, support sleeve 14 and rectangle stop collar 32 are spacing to upper and lower two rectangle lugs 21 respectively, can reach the effect that makes encircle pole 20 be vertical form and stably place.
In addition, vertical pole 10, supporting disk 11 and encircle pole 20 and all can adopt insulating polyether ether ketone material to make, and insulating polyether ether ketone material has hardness height, and insulating characteristic, in addition, protection band 22 can adopt insulating cloth material to make, and insulating cloth material has insulating characteristic, and the material is softer, and convenient rolling does benefit to the device and uses when strong electricity construction operation.
When the protection device for strong current construction is used, firstly, the supporting disc 11 is fixedly arranged on a foundation by using the fastening bolts according to the protection range required, the vertical rod 10 is vertical, then the clamping blocks 23 are clamped into the clamping grooves 121, the protection belt 22 is unfolded and bypasses all the vertical rods 10, finally, the rectangular protruding blocks 21 are inserted into the rectangular grooves 141 in the supporting sleeves 14 close to the clamping blocks 23, meanwhile, the lantern rings 30 are sleeved on the vertical rod 10, the rectangular limiting sleeves 32 are sleeved on the rectangular protruding blocks 21 positioned above, the installation operation is completed, and when the protection device is detached, the fastening bolts in the supporting disc 11 are taken out, and then the protection belt 22 is detached and rolled, so that the protection device is convenient to carry, transport and use.
